The Overall Health Score in 71129, Shreveport, Louisiana is 36 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
83.04 percent of the population in 71129 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 79.31 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 3.51 percent of the residents in 71129 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.00 members with about 1.85 cars available per household.
An estimate of 91.98 percent of the residents in 71129 has some form of health insurance. 49.59 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 63.10 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 71129 would have to travel an average of 7.28 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Willis Knighton Medical Center, Inc . In a 20-mile radius, there are 1,975 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 71129, Shreveport, Louisiana.

As of , an estimate of 13,419 residents live in 71129 with a median age of 38.3 years. 25.84 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 16.51 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 34.16 percent of the residents in 71129 is currently married, and 20.02 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 71129 is $5,408.25.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 71129 is approximately $871. The median household spends about 16.11 percent of their income on housing.

The healthcare landscape in 71129 includes a mix of hospitals, clinics, and specialized care centers. One notable institution is Willis-Knighton Medical Center, a leading hospital that provides comprehensive medical services ranging from emergency care to specialized treatments. Additionally, Ochsner LSU Health Shreveport - Health Center Clinic offers a wide range of healthcare services, including primary care, specialty care, and diagnostic imaging.
For those with specific medical needs or chronic conditions, Shreveport also provides access to specialized clinics such as the Feist-Weiller Cancer Center and the Center for Cardiovascular Diseases. These facilities offer advanced treatments and personalized care for patients dealing with cancer, heart conditions, and other complex health issues.

Public transportation options are also available for those who may not have access to a personal vehicle. The SporTran bus system serves Shreveport and provides routes that connect various neighborhoods with key destinations such as hospitals and medical centers. This makes it possible for individuals without cars to access essential healthcare services within 71129.

Local organizations such as the Caddo Parish Health Unit play an active role in providing public health services within the community. This includes immunizations, family planning resources, STD testing, and other essential public health programs designed to improve the overall health of residents in 71129.
